While Coventry Arena Train Station may not boast a ticket office, ticket machines are readily available to help you collect tickets purchased online. For our friends with accessibility needs, you'll be pleased to know that these machines are designed to be user-friendly. You’ll also find an induction loop for those with hearing impairments.
In terms of accessibility, the station is classified as step-free access category B1, which means there is step-free access to all platforms, although this may involve navigating ramps or accessing platforms via the street. Assistance is readily available, and more information can be found on the Official Rail Regulator website.
Finally, while there are no toilets or waiting rooms, the station does have bicycle storage available, providing 10 spaces across two shelters with CCTV coverage.
Coventry Arena is well-connected, with efficient links to other modes of transport, including local bus services. In case of rail disruptions, replacement services operate from the road between the station and the retail park. Additional information and walking directions to the rail replacement bus stop can be found via Google Maps.

When you step into Dumbarton Central, you are greeted with a variety of facilities designed to make your journey smooth and comfortable. Tickets are easily accessible with machines available for purchase and collection. If you need assistance, friendly staff are present from early morning at 6:00 AM, with services continuing until midnight. You can rely on unbroken support throughout the week. While there is a ticket office, the embracing of modern technology means that you can collect tickets bought online directly from the machine on-site.
Accessibility, while somewhat limited, is a priority. Step-free access is available, though ramps can be steep. There's a cautionary note for travelers to mind the gap, particularly on platforms 1 and 3. Induction loops are available for those with hearing impairments, helping ensure everyone can travel with ease. Despite the absence of refreshment and retail facilities, the station provides basic amenities such as seating areas and pay phones.
Conveniently connected with transport options, Dumbarton Central is not just about trains. When disruption occurs, rail replacement buses use the pickup spot on Bankend Road. Planning your onward journey is straightforward with various services available in the immediate area. While taxis aren’t directly stationed there, they are readily accessible through helpful online resources such as www.traintaxi.co.uk.
Bus travelers can use the station as a stepping stone for further exploration. Resources like Travel Line Scotland provide details on routes, assisting passengers in planning the rest of their travels with ease.
